2025 Headliner Guests: Jeff Lemire & Jenn Woodall
Prairie Comics Festival is Winnipeg's premier indie comics event! Come celebrate independent comics, zines, and the folks who create them on Sept 6–7 at the Manitoba Museum in Alloway Hall. Discover new amazing comics and art, meet creators from all over Canada, talk to publishers, and check out some in-depth panels and workshops in an intimate setting. And it’s all free to attend!
Throughout the year, Prairie Comics Festival keeps the indie comic celebration going with monthly workshops, panels, and talks at their studio at 611-70 Arthur Street, and with partners the Winnipeg Public Library. All programs are facilitated by local professional comic creators and publishers.
